Questions to Answer Before Signing Up for Rehabilitation
Why do you use drugs? Have you ever been diagnosed with a mental disorder, or do you believe you have one? Many people who use drugs, including marijuana, do so because they try to self-medicate themselves. They may be feeling intense physical or mental pain and don't know how else to deal with it. Many rehabilitation centers have ways to diagnose and treat their patients' mental disorders. Be sure to ask about this if you believe a mental disorder is the root of your drug use.

A dual-diagnosis refers to people who are simultaneously dealing with both a drug or alcohol abuse issue and a behavioral or mental issue. For instance, an addiction to crack or Percocet combined with an eating disorder or OCD. In these cases, a residential rehab center becomes almost a necessity, incorporating quality inpatient treatment with group support, such as one might experience in Narcotics Anonymous.
